Eu finalmente percebi como corrigir o problema. Se eu usar GUI (aplicativo de loja), não haverá muitas informações úteis. Mas a partir dos comportamentos, é muito óbvio que o aplicativo store tenta baixar a versão mais recente do aplicativo, desinstalar a versão atual e aplicar a versão baixada como última etapa. Mas infelizmente não conseguiu desinstalar a versão atual.
No entanto, quando usei o comando Get-AppxPackage *solitairecollection* | Remove-AppxPackage
do PowerShell como colei na pergunta original, recebi um erro (a mensagem também é mostrada na minha pergunta original). A mensagem de erro, entretanto, forneceu outro comando para carregar mais informações. Eu segui para recuperar um longo relatório. O resultado também está na minha pergunta original, siga a lista que o primeiro erro encontrado foi
error 0x80070002: Reading manifest from location: C:\ProgramData\Microsoft\Windows\AppRepository\Microsoft.MicrosoftSolitaireCollection_3.9.5100.0_neutral_split.language-zh-hans_8wekyb3d8bbwe.xml failed with error: The system cannot find
Eu naveguei para o diretório C:\ProgramData\Microsoft\Windows\AppRepository\
, de fato, o arquivo não estava lá. Mas vejo Microsoft.MicrosoftSolitaireCollection_3.9.5100.0_neutral_split.scale-100_8wekyb3d8bbwe.xml
. Fiz uma cópia desse arquivo e nomeei-o para Microsoft.MicrosoftSolitaireCollection_3.9.5100.0_neutral_split.language-zh-hans_8wekyb3d8bbwe.xml
, em seguida, reran o mesmo comando de desinstalação, ele foi desinstalado com êxito !!!
Parece que o Windows 10 mexeu com o idioma do aplicativo de alguma forma, de repente, eu acho que o sistema estava procurando por outra versão de idioma do aplicativo para desinstalar.